Carboxymethyl Cellulose, also known as CMC, is widely used in various industries such as food, pharmaceuticals, cosmetics, and textiles. Its multifunctional nature allows it to act as a thickening agent, stabilizer, binder, and film-former, making it a valuable ingredient in different formulations and processes.

In the food industry, Carboxymethyl Cellulose is utilized as a thickener and stabilizer in a wide range of products such as sauces, dressings, and baked goods. Its ability to enhance texture and viscosity makes it a popular choice for improving the overall quality of food products.

Pharmaceutical companies often use Carboxymethyl Cellulose in tablet formulations as a binder and disintegrant. Its binding properties help maintain the integrity of the tablet, while its disintegrating ability ensures quick and efficient dissolution in the body.

Carboxymethyl Cellulose is also a common ingredient in cosmetic products like creams, lotions, and gels due to its emulsifying and thickening properties. It helps stabilize formulations, improve texture, and enhance the overall sensory experience for consumers.

Textile manufacturers rely on Carboxymethyl Cellulose for its role as a sizing agent and thickener in dyeing and printing processes. Its ability to improve color retention, adhesion, and overall quality of printed fabrics makes it a valuable component in textile applications.

FAQ:

Q: What is Carboxymethyl Cellulose (CMC)?

A: Carboxymethyl Cellulose (CMC) is a versatile water-soluble polymer derived from cellulose. It is commonly used in various industries such as food, pharmaceuticals, and personal care products.

Q: What are the main applications of Carboxymethyl Cellulose (CMC)?

A: Carboxymethyl Cellulose (CMC) is used as a thickening agent, stabilizer, and emulsifier in food products, as a binder in pharmaceutical tablets, and as a viscosity modifier in personal care items like toothpaste and lotions.

Q: Is Carboxymethyl Cellulose (CMC) safe for consumption?

A: Yes, Carboxymethyl Cellulose (CMC) is considered safe for consumption and is approved by regulatory agencies for use in food and pharmaceutical products. However, it is always recommended to adhere to recommended usage levels.

Q: How should Carboxymethyl Cellulose (CMC) be stored?

A: Carboxymethyl Cellulose (CMC) should be stored in a cool, dry place away from direct sunlight and moisture to prevent clumping or degradation of the product.

Q: Can Carboxymethyl Cellulose (CMC) be used in gluten-free products?

A: Yes, Carboxymethyl Cellulose (CMC) is often used in gluten-free products as a substitute for gluten to improve texture and binding properties.
